ITEM 1.01  ENTRY INTO A MATERIAL DEFINITIVE AGREEMENT

     On September 24, 2004, the Registrant entered into an Agreement
and Plan of Merger with InZon Corporation, a Delaware corporation, and
all of InZon's holders of common shares.  Under this agreement, InZon
will be merged into the Registrant, with the Registrant being the
surviving corporation.  This agreement was approved by the Boards of
Directors of both companies, and has been approved by a majority of
the common shareholders of each of the companies (in the case of the
Registrant, consisting of Edward Webb, the president, who holds a
majority in interest).  An Information Statement will be filed with
the Securities and Exchange Commission and mailed out to all
shareholders of record other than Mr. Webb; this document will also
set forth the dissenters' rights under Nevada law in connection with
this transaction.  Subsequently, Articles of Merger will be filed with
the Nevada Secretary of State, which will close this transaction.
This merger is intended to be a reverse merger for accounting purposes.

     InZon is currently developing a consumer voice-over-internet-
protocol (VoIP) phone, the "inZon Z-8008", to the Asian marketplace.
This company has achieved favorable results in the test launch of its
new session initiation protocol (SIP) based VoIP service in the Asian
market, and has an exclusive agreement to provide private-labeled VoIP
services to a major multimedia Asian cable operator with a high speed
cable network reaching millions of homes.

     Upon the closing of this merger, the current officers of the
Registrant will resign and, after additional directors are appointed
to the Board of Directors, the existing board members will then resign.

ITEM 9.01  FINANCIAL STATEMENTS AND EXHIBITS

Financial Statements.

     The Registrant has determined that this acquisition must comply
with Rule 3.05 of Regulation S-X, and therefore financial statements
will be furnished for at least the two most recent fiscal years and
any interim periods.  It is impracticable to provide the required
financial statements for this acquired business at the time this Form
8-K is filed; these will be filed as an amendment to this filing not
later than 60 days after the filing of this report.  Pro forma
financial information will also be furnished in connection with this
acquisition pursuant to Article 11 of Regulation S-X.
